Christopher Bailey named 'Designer of the Year'
London, Dec 10 (ANI): Chief creative director of Burberry, Christopher Bailey, has been named the 'Designer of the Year' at the British Fashion Awards.
This is the second time that Bailey, 38, from Yorkshire, has won the title, with his first having been in 2005. In addition, Burberry took home the Designer Brand award, reports the Telegraph.
The designer had received the MBE in the Queen's Birthday Honours earlier this year, and his spring/summer 2010 Burberry Prorsum collection was the highlight of London Fashion Week, in September.
In his acceptance speech, Bailey announced that Burberry Prorsum would continue to show at London Fashion Week in February. (ANI)
